Cindra

Dining at the Press Gang was like stepping back into the past - the stone walls, candlelight and architectural features were museum like. Seldom does a restaurant exceed (high) expectations! We were tucked into a small snug that was evidently a pantry at one time, right near the fireplace - very private and romantic. The food was amazing , and our server Mick was professional, knowledgeable and courteous. We had a wonderful evening and cannot recommend it highly enough.... cannot wait to visit Halifax and the Press Gang again.

Amanda

Booked this based on ratings while on vacation in Halifax. One of the two mains ordered was quite good, but the whole lobster had a really tough tail. Not what was expected given the prices. Cocktails were a little bland. Our waitress was nice, but we were seated in the depths of the restaurant near the kitchen, in what turned out to be a very underlit, overly warm, still space. What we'd expected to be historical and charming was musty and subterranean. As we exited, there were some lovely looking tables on the ground level, where there was also airflow. Service was good.

George

This place was good, I went there twice in my five days in Halifax. It's located in an old historic building and has amazing ambiance and atmosphere; truly wonderful. Service is very polite and attentive. The food is exceptional, but the standout thing are the oysters. They get a new shipment every day and those are the freshest and tastiest oysters I ever had. They also have an impressive collection of spirits, more than 100 different single malt whiskeys. A gem of a restaurant
